Assam School Official Accused of Assaulting Student in Nagaon

Guwahati: A Class VI student at Sankardev Shishu Vidya Niketan in Assam's Nagaon district was allegedly assaulted by the school's management committee president, Mukul Saikia. The incident took place on school grounds and has sparked significant unrest among local residents.

Witnesses and concerned individuals claim the minor student had committed no wrongdoing before the attack. While the child sustained injuries during the encounter, the specific nature of those injuries remains unconfirmed at this time.

Critics have accused Saikia of abusing his authority within the institution. As tensions remain high in the community, many are demanding a formal investigation into the conduct of the school management committee. Local residents are calling for immediate accountability and official action to ensure student safety, though authorities have yet to release a statement regarding the incident.
